RIVERSIDE – Officers from Riverside Police Department arrested a man on Saturday, April 2, after he led officers on a high speed pursuit through the city of Riverside and onto the Interstate 91 freeway. The man, who was found to be under the influence, hit speeds in excess of 120 mph during the pursuit, according to police officials.

Patrol officers attempted to stop the motorcyclist at about 11:00 p.m., for minor vehicle code violations, in the area of Central Avenue and I-91. The attempted traffic stop was part of motorcycle safety awareness month.

When the officer activated his overhead lights, the motorcyclist refused to yield and fled the area at an excessively high rate of speed.

The pursuit lasted several minutes, according to police officials, and ended at Adams Street; where the suspect was taken into custody. Officers identified the alleged suspect as Jesse Dillion Nelson, 30, of Riverside.

During their investigation, officers observed that Nelson showed signs of impairment and conducted a DUI investigation. Officers determined Nelson was under the influence and he was arrested for evading police and driving under the influence. Officers towed and impounded Nelson’s motorcycle.

Officers transported Nelson to the Robert Presley Detention Center where he was booked into jail on his charges.

A jail records search showed Nelson was released the following day after posting $100,000 bail. He is scheduled for arraignment at the Riverside Hall of Justice on June 8, at 7:30 a.m.
